Finding the Right Purebred German Shepherd Breeder: A Guide for Prospective Owners
German Shepherds are one of the most popular dog types worldwide, known for their intelligence, loyalty, and versatility. Whether used as service animals, police canines, or beloved household pets, these canines hold a special place in the hearts of lots of. However, with their popularity comes the danger of coming across dishonest breeders who might prioritize profit over the wellness of the pets they produce. For that reason, discovering a trustworthy purebred German Shepherd breeder is crucial for anyone thinking about inviting this magnificent breed into their home.
Comprehending the Importance of Choosing a Responsible Breeder
When prospective dog owners consider getting a German Shepherd, they need to recognize the significance of picking an accountable breeder. Responsible breeders focus on the health and temperament of their canines by guaranteeing correct breeding practices, socializing, and care. Many are devoted to keeping the breed standard and contribute favorably to the total well-being of German Shepherds. Here are some reasons that selecting a reputable breeder is necessary:
Healthier Puppies: Reputable breeders perform extensive health screenings for both the sire and dam to lessen the threat of hereditary health problems. This attention to health lead to puppies with less inheritable problems.
Much better Temperament: Responsible breeders mingle their puppies from an early age, preparing them for the various environments and experiences they will encounter as adult dogs. This results in well-adjusted, steady pets.
Documents: A responsible breeder provides correct documentation worrying health tests, lineage, and registration with kennel clubs, permitting owners to confirm the puppy's pedigree.
Support: Responsible breeders are generally committed to their canines for life. They provide guidance and assistance to new owners, assisting them navigate challenges in training and care.
Dedication to the Breed: Many reliable breeders are active in type clubs and get involved in dog programs, showcasing their dedication to maintaining the breed's integrity.
Characteristics of a Reputable Purebred German Shepherd Breeder
When looking for a purebred German Shepherd breeder, prospective owners ought to bear in mind specific qualities that denote a responsible operation. Here are some characteristics to look for:
Health Testing: Reputable breeders carry out health tests on their breeding dogs, consisting of assessments for hip and elbow dysplasia, eye conditions, and other genetic issues.
Knowledge and Experience: An excellent breeder is educated about the type and wants to share details with possible buyers. They are familiar with the breed requirements and can discuss the importance of various qualities.

Clean and Safe Environment: Visit the breeder's facility, if possible. A responsible breeder preserves a clean and safe environment for their canines, guaranteeing they have adequate area to wander, play, and grow.
Socializing Practices: Look for breeders who comprehend the importance of socializing their puppies with people and other animals. Puppies must be exposed to numerous sounds, smells, and experiences to help them turn into well-rounded grownups.
Questions to Ask Potential Breeders
Before committing to a breeder, it's important to ask questions that will supply clearness concerning their practices and the puppies they produce. Here are some questions to think about:
- What health tests do you perform on your breeding canines?
- Can I satisfy the puppy's parents?
- What sort of socialization do the puppies receive before they are placed in homes?
- Can you supply referrals from previous puppy purchasers?
- What is your policy on returning a puppy if issues arise?
- Are you involved in dog programs or reproducing clubs?
- What type of support do you provide new puppy owners?
The Importance of Breed Selection
Choosing the best breeder is just part of the formula. Prospective owners ought to likewise think about whether a German Shepherd is the ideal type for them. Here are some aspects to examine:
Training Commitment: German Shepherds are intelligent and require consistent training. They prosper on psychological stimulation and exercise.
Time and Attention: These pet dogs need friendship and may establish behavioral issues if left alone for extended periods.
Living Environment: Consider whether you have the area and environment ideal for a German Shepherd. They do best in homes with access to a lawn and safe areas for play.
Exercise Needs: German Shepherds are high-energy dogs that require day-to-day workout to remain healthy and happy.
Frequently Asked Questions About Purebred German Shepherd Breeders
Q: Where can I discover purebred German Shepherd breeders?A: Research online through type club sites, dog shows, and social networks groups concentrated on German Shepherds. Always ensure the breeder you choose is trusted.

Q: Should I get a male or female German Shepherd?A: The choice primarily depends upon individual choice; nevertheless, males tend to be larger, while females might be much easier to train. Consider discussing traits with your breeder.

Q: What should I do if I can not discover a breeder in my location?A: Consider broadening your search radius. Some breeders may be willing to ship puppies, or you might find a trustworthy breeder in a nearby state.
Selecting a purebred German Shepherd is an investment of time, effort, and emotion. A credible breeder will help ensure that the puppy you bring home is healthy, well-socialized, and bred to the greatest requirements. By being notified and asking the right concerns, potential owners can find a suitable breeder who will function as a partner in their dog ownership journey.
